  • Hello rfcat,

    So based on the Log, it doesn't look like it’s blocked due to a Content Filter, usually, if that is the case the log would show 

     reason="acl primary match Content Check on 

    So this is being blocked by the Application Filter Policy but not the content Filters.

  • Hi Emmanuel,

    I have a web exception in place that only works on IP4 traffic, not IPv6 traffic so hence the error. I don't have an application filter blocking content.

    If I use the proxy the application is blocked, doesn't show in the logs and the parent application ABC iview does not work. If I disable the proxy and use the DPI then the ABC iview works with errors in the logs about manual proxy surfing.. Further XG is unable to provide any detail when using the diagnostic tools, but knows about the url when the url category lookup is run.

    The url is iview-vod-his.akamaized.net
